Motor Nerve Conduction Studies in Korean Adult

Abstract
The purpose of this study was to attempt to establish the normal value of the motor nerve conduction velocities of the median, ulnar, tibial, and peroneal nerves in normal Korean adults.
In this study, twenty five males and forty females between 20 and 59 years of age. Men with a history of any injury of an extremity, peripheral neuropathy, peripheral vascular disease, heredofamilial disease of the neuromuscular system, diabetes, hypertension, heavy alcoholics, and tuberculosis were excluded in this study.
The room temperature of the laboratory was maintained -between 20 and 25 degrees centigrade. Hewlett-Packard Electromyography machine, Model 1510 A, was used for the measurements of motor conduction velocity, distal latency, and amplitude of evoked action potentials Bilateral median, ulnar, tibial, and peroneal nerves were chosen. These studies were carried out by the same examiner.
